Transaction 8620d6b750866ed132be15ff391abc5732d2be841561cda5eb65e1b4a1b3878c

1 Input
2 Outputs
  • 8620d6b750866ed132be15ff391abc5732d2be841561cda5eb65e1b4a1b3878c:0
  • value  4131261
    address  19cHHbHsRFRKYHCfKXVK6ecC4tzo1SKF15
  • 8620d6b750866ed132be15ff391abc5732d2be841561cda5eb65e1b4a1b3878c:1
  • value  1085923081
    address  1Pu73z5dbPRJMt2zksipoDnCwToGxqf3Uf